Home
last modified time | relevance | path

Searched refs:td (Results 1 – 18 of 18) sorted by relevance

/glibc-2.36/sysdeps/unix/sysv/linux/
Dtimer_routines.c46 struct thread_start_data *td = (struct thread_start_data *) arg; in timer_sigev_thread() local
47 void (*thrfunc) (sigval_t) = td->thrfunc; in timer_sigev_thread()
48 sigval_t sival = td->sival; in timer_sigev_thread()
51 free (td); in timer_sigev_thread()
88 struct thread_start_data *td = malloc (sizeof (*td)); in timer_helper_thread() local
91 if (td != NULL) in timer_helper_thread()
94 td->thrfunc = tk->thrfunc; in timer_helper_thread()
95 td->sival = tk->sival; in timer_helper_thread()
98 __pthread_create (&th, &tk->attr, timer_sigev_thread, td); in timer_helper_thread()
/glibc-2.36/elf/
Dtlsdeschtab.h31 struct tlsdesc_dynamic_arg *td = p; in hash_tlsdesc() local
35 return td->tlsinfo.ti_offset; in hash_tlsdesc()
89 struct tlsdesc_dynamic_arg *td, test; in _dl_make_tlsdesc_dynamic() local
108 td = *entry; in _dl_make_tlsdesc_dynamic()
109 return td; in _dl_make_tlsdesc_dynamic()
112 *entry = td = malloc (sizeof (struct tlsdesc_dynamic_arg)); in _dl_make_tlsdesc_dynamic()
116 td->gen_count = map_generation (map); in _dl_make_tlsdesc_dynamic()
117 td->tlsinfo = test.tlsinfo; in _dl_make_tlsdesc_dynamic()
118 return td; in _dl_make_tlsdesc_dynamic()
/glibc-2.36/sysdeps/i386/
Ddl-machine.h338 struct tlsdesc volatile *td = in elf_machine_rel() local
343 td->entry = _dl_tlsdesc_undefweak; in elf_machine_rel()
353 td->arg = _dl_make_tlsdesc_dynamic in elf_machine_rel()
354 (sym_map, sym->st_value + (ElfW(Word))td->arg); in elf_machine_rel()
355 td->entry = _dl_tlsdesc_dynamic; in elf_machine_rel()
361 td->arg = (void*)(sym->st_value - sym_map->l_tls_offset in elf_machine_rel()
362 + (ElfW(Word))td->arg); in elf_machine_rel()
363 td->entry = _dl_tlsdesc_return; in elf_machine_rel()
495 struct tlsdesc volatile *td = in elf_machine_rela() local
501 td->arg = (void*)reloc->r_addend; in elf_machine_rela()
[all …]
/glibc-2.36/scripts/
Dsysd-rules.awk22 if (split(patterns[i], td, ":") != 2) {
27 target_order = sprintf("%09d", npatterns + 1 - length(td[1]));
28 dep_order = sprintf("%09d", npatterns - length(td[2]));
50 split(pattern, td, ":");
51 target_pattern = td[1];
52 dep_pattern = td[2];
/glibc-2.36/sysdeps/pthread/
Dtst-sem16.c87 pthread_t td; in do_test() local
95 if (pthread_create (&td, NULL, tf, NULL) != 0) in do_test()
101 if (pthread_cancel (td) != 0) in do_test()
114 if (pthread_join (td, &r) != 0) in do_test()
/glibc-2.36/rt/
Dtst-shm-cancel.c94 pthread_t td; in do_test() local
104 if (pthread_create (&td, NULL, tf, NULL) != 0) in do_test()
110 if (pthread_cancel (td) != 0) in do_test()
123 if (pthread_join (td, &r) != 0) in do_test()
/glibc-2.36/sysdeps/aarch64/
Ddl-machine.h229 struct tlsdesc volatile *td = in elf_machine_rela() local
233 td->arg = (void*)reloc->r_addend; in elf_machine_rela()
234 td->entry = _dl_tlsdesc_undefweak; in elf_machine_rela()
243 td->arg = _dl_make_tlsdesc_dynamic in elf_machine_rela()
245 td->entry = _dl_tlsdesc_dynamic; in elf_machine_rela()
250 td->arg = (void*)(sym->st_value + sym_map->l_tls_offset in elf_machine_rela()
252 td->entry = _dl_tlsdesc_return; in elf_machine_rela()
/glibc-2.36/sysdeps/x86_64/
Ddl-machine.h353 struct tlsdesc volatile *td = in elf_machine_rela() local
358 td->arg = (void*)reloc->r_addend; in elf_machine_rela()
359 td->entry = _dl_tlsdesc_undefweak; in elf_machine_rela()
368 td->arg = _dl_make_tlsdesc_dynamic in elf_machine_rela()
370 td->entry = _dl_tlsdesc_dynamic; in elf_machine_rela()
375 td->arg = (void*)(sym->st_value - sym_map->l_tls_offset in elf_machine_rela()
377 td->entry = _dl_tlsdesc_return; in elf_machine_rela()
/glibc-2.36/sysdeps/arm/
Ddl-machine.h376 struct tlsdesc *td = (struct tlsdesc *)reloc_addr; in elf_machine_rel() local
380 td->entry = _dl_tlsdesc_undefweak; in elf_machine_rel()
385 value = td->argument.value; in elf_machine_rel()
395 td->argument.pointer in elf_machine_rel()
397 td->entry = _dl_tlsdesc_dynamic; in elf_machine_rel()
403 td->argument.value = value + sym_map->l_tls_offset; in elf_machine_rel()
404 td->entry = _dl_tlsdesc_return; in elf_machine_rel()
/glibc-2.36/benchtests/
Dbench-pthread-locks.c423 double tsd, ted, td; in do_bench_2() local
450 td = ted - tsd; in do_bench_2()
451 if (td >= 0.01 in do_bench_2()
497 json_attr_double (js, "wall-sec", (double) td); in do_bench_2()
Dbench-pthread-mutex-locks.c159 double tsd, ted, td; in do_bench_one() local
176 td = ted - tsd; in do_bench_one()
177 if (td >= MIN_TEST_SEC || iters >= iters_limit) in do_bench_one()
/glibc-2.36/localedata/charmaps/
DISO-IR-1975 % author: Petter Reinholdtsen <pere@td.org.uit.no>
DSAMI-WS26 % author: Petter Reinholdtsen <pere@td.org.uit.no>
/glibc-2.36/ChangeLog.old/
DChangeLog.localedata12244 Reported by Vadim V. Zhytnikov <vvzhy@td.lpi.ac.ru>.
DChangeLog.129698 * stdio-common/tst-fmemopen.c (main): Use %td in format strings.
DChangeLog.13253 * iconvdata/tst-e2big.c (test): Use %td in printf for ptrdiff_t.
DChangeLog.1811595 * support/xwrite.c (xwrite): Use %td for pointer difference.
23935 * sysdeps/arm/dl-machine.h (elf_machine_rela): Mark td unused.
42482 Use format type %td instead of %Zd for ptrdiff_t
42783 * tst-mbswcs2.c (show): Likewise. Use %td format for ptrdiff_t
42787 * tst-mbswcs4.c (show): Likewise. Use %td format for ptrdiff_t
43345 * nss/tst-nss-test1.c (do_test): Use %td printf format for pointer
DChangeLog.146441 * iconv/tst-iconv3.c (main): Use %td instead of %zd for pointer